Abstract
This paper proposes a new method for improving improper exposure images. Disappearance of color information and deterioration of brightness and contrast are occurred in images when images are taken under a bad condition such as backlights. Generally, improper exposure images have the feature that the color difference is small, and color frequency of them is larger than that of the proper exposure image. In this method, this feature is extracted by using a new color histogram space based on human perception, and improve over or under exposure images visibility.
